Event: Abraham had 20 children, 3 died at birth, 2 as infants, 2 girls as 9 year olds. 13 lived to adulthood. Mildred, cousin of Lola Fay, died in 2004 at age 104. Mildred was a child of Laura Etta, William Jasper's sister, Jim Jorns aunt, and sister of Hazel LaFonne Stewart.
Abraham moved with his parents to Richland Co., Ohio in 1832.Their 60 acre homestead 1/2 mile NW of North Woodbury became part of present day Morrow County in 1848. In 1836, he joined the Lutheran church. He learned the carpenter and joiner trade which he followed for twenty-two years. Much of his early life was spend amid frontier surroundings. Abraham and Harriet (2nd wife) moved to Noble Co., Ind in 1847. The 1 Oct 1850 census for Jefferson Twp., Noble Co., Ind. shows Abraham to be a carpenter and living hear his brother Samuel and brothers-in-law, Henry and Samuel Dienfenbaugh. All are reported as carpenters. In 1859, Abraham moved his family to Andrew Co., Mo. near Savannah. On 15 Apr 1860, he moved to 160 acres in Section 26, Delaware Twp., Jefferson Co., Ks. He paid $1600 for this farm. During the Civil War, he suffered the usual renegade depredations such as burned stacks of feed and stolen livestock. He helped construct many of the early buildings (such as Octagon Hotel, V.P. Newman Blacksmith Shop) in and around Valley (Grasshopper) Falls. His original farm home and all contents were destroyed by fie on 16 June 1888 but was soon rebuilt. In early 1891, he sold his farm to S. Goesy for $5200. Abraham and Martha (third wife) became members of the Valley Falls Methodist Church on 9 May 1875. In 1891, Abraham became a member of the United Brethren church in the Woodville community (northwestern Jefferson county). [35]
